The West Midlands Combined Authority (WMCA) is responsible for promoting public transport within the West Midlands, operates and maintains bus and Metro stations and passenger shelters, supports local railway services and stations and provides passenger transport information and is looking to procure suitable operators to provide Ring and Ride services across the West Midlands area. Ring and Ride is the non-statutory door-to-door transport service for registered users who live in the West Midlands who cannot access mainstream transport provision (https://ringandride.org). Typical journeys are for shopping trips, medical appointments, visiting friends, day centres, lunch clubs and other social activities. Demand has not yet fully recovered from the Covid-19 pandemic, prior to which there were around 12,000 trips a week.
